Town Center Storage

Project Overview

We've owned this property since we built it in 1986, but it recently received a complete remodel and upgrade, which gives it a brand new feel!  With over 500 units and the region's most central location, it is the market leader with over 95% occupancy.
 

Location

Mt. Hermon Road
Scotts Valley, CA
 

Details

55,000 square feet